Transaction 70602a7916e26ea39e81c170d0e4555f0caae3110addb28323e4cfac8a56dd11
1 Input
2 Outputs
- 70602a7916e26ea39e81c170d0e4555f0caae3110addb28323e4cfac8a56dd11:0
- 70602a7916e26ea39e81c170d0e4555f0caae3110addb28323e4cfac8a56dd11:1
value 750000
address 3HxYrVLomkr5Vc5qeph3fCnAuXYCzKjv4L
value 5022669
address 13m1rdbrNnQypjTQLLKnJ9NCqkjLqxMhZh